Beurre Bosc Pear (Pyrus communis) is a classic heirloom pear variety first recorded in Europe in the early 1800s. Known worldwide for its russetted, cinnamon-brown skin and elongated conical fruit, this medium-sized deciduous tree is perfect for eating fresh, preserving, cooking, or drying.
The tree produces fragrant white flowers in spring, followed by mid- to late-autumn fruit. The yellowish-white flesh is juicy, slightly coarse, and buttery, with a subtle grainy texture. The full sweet, rich flavour develops after 3â4 weeks of refrigeration, making Beurre Bosc an excellent dessert pear with impressive storage qualities.
This pear tree is a regular and heavy cropper, with a medium-sized, upright pyramidal habit, growing approximately 4âŻm high by 3âŻm wide. It prefers full sun but tolerates partial sun and thrives in light, fertile, well-drained soil, though it can handle heavier clay soils. Pollination: Best with Nijisseiki, Williams, or Sensation varieties.
